To live with humility, one can practice self-awareness, acknowledge their imperfections, treat others with respect and empathy, and stay open to learning from others. It involves recognizing our own limitations and being willing to grow and improve.
An example of humility is when a person acknowledges their mistakes or shortcomings, accepts feedback or criticism graciously, and does not boast about their achievements or abilities. Humility involves remaining modest, respectful, and open to learning from others.

Odysseus attains humility through his long and arduous journey home from the Trojan War, where he faces numerous challenges and setbacks that test his pride and arrogance. Through these experiences, Odysseus learns to rely on others, accept help from gods and mortals, and recognize his own limitations, ultimately leading to a greater sense of humility.

Margaret of Cortona lived as a Franciscan tertiary, dedicating her life to serving the poor and sick. She experienced a profound conversion after a life of sin and devoted herself to prayer, penance, and care for those in need. She founded a hospital and lived a life of humility and simplicity.

Some of the best books on humility include "Humility: True Greatness" by C.J. Mahaney, "The Freedom of Self-Forgetfulness" by Timothy Keller, and "The Practice of the Presence of God" by Brother Lawrence. These books can help in cultivating a humble mindset by providing insights on the importance of humility, practical tips on how to practice humility in daily life, and examples of humble individuals to learn from. Reading these books can inspire self-reflection, encourage a shift in perspective, and ultimately lead to personal growth in humility.
